WebTo check whether the salmon fillet is cooked perfectly, measure the temperature inside the fish with a thermometer - 45-50C/110-125F is perfect. See recipe in full How to cook … WebDepending on your liking, remove the salmon from the residual heat at each of the below temperature ranges. Rare Salmon. The internal temperature is below 120 degrees Fahrenheit. Salmon, medium-rare. 125 to 130 degrees Fahrenheit Salmon, medium. The sweet spot is between 135 and 140 degrees Fahrenheit.

Web20 Sep 2024 · 400F is a great temperature for baking salmon, and it will normally take about 15 minutes in a preheated oven, depending on how thick your piece of salmon is. How Long to Bake Salmon at 425 Salmon will be ready in just 8 to 12 minutes in a 425F oven, making this the ultimate temperature to get a quick meal on the table fast.

Web23 Feb 2024 · You can bake your salmon at a temperature between 350 F and 425 F. Our favorite oven temperature is 400 F degrees, which will produce a moist fish with crispy skins. If you are looking for a more tender texture, you can cook your salmon at 350 or 375 degrees. Bake for 10 to 20 minutes depending on the temperature and thickness of the … WebInstructions.
